Fatih Şahin
Fatih Şahin (born 20 April 1979) is a Turkish politician, lawyer, and General Secretary of the Justice and Development Party (Turkish: AK Parti), serving since 20 July 2017.[1]

Personal life
He is fluent in English and Arabic. He is married and has two children.
